There are two stud sizes.
The large stud which holds the hinge to the body has a pitch of 22 TPI = 5/16 UNF with a nut size of 1/2 A/F.
The small studs which attach to the boot and bonnet have a pitch of 28 TPI = 7/32 UNF with a nut size of 7/16 A/F
